Colocation Services and Infrastructure

Systemia.pl Sp. z o.o. operates a colocation data center facility in Poznan, Poland, providing businesses with professional hosting infrastructure and connectivity services. Located at ul. Karpia 21a, this facility serves as a strategic data center resource for organizations seeking reliable colocation services in the Greater Poland region.

As a Polish colocation provider, Systemia.pl focuses on delivering fundamental data center services including server hosting, network connectivity, and infrastructure support. The facility provides businesses with access to professional-grade power, cooling, and security systems that would be cost-prohibitive to implement independently. This allows organizations to focus on their core business operations while leveraging enterprise-level infrastructure.

About Colocation in Poznan

Poznan Colocation Market

Poznan represents one of Poland's key secondary data center markets, serving as an important economic and technological hub in western Poland. The city's strategic location approximately halfway between Berlin and Warsaw makes it an attractive data center location for organizations serving both Polish domestic markets and broader Central European operations. This positioning provides natural geographic diversity from Poland's primary data center concentration in Warsaw.

The local market benefits from Poznan's strong economic foundation, anchored by diverse industries including manufacturing, logistics, financial services, and technology companies. The presence of major universities and research institutions creates additional demand for data center services, while the city's role as a regional business center drives consistent enterprise IT requirements.

Connectivity and Infrastructure

Poznan's telecommunications infrastructure has developed significantly to support its growing business environment. The city sits along major European fiber routes connecting Western and Eastern Europe, providing good international connectivity options. Multiple telecommunications providers serve the market, offering competitive options for businesses requiring diverse network services.

The region's stable power grid and relatively low natural disaster risk profile contribute to its attractiveness as a data center location. Poland's membership in the European Union ensures regulatory alignment with European data protection standards, making Poznan facilities suitable for organizations with EU compliance requirements.
